Subsea Hot Tap Clamp

STATS subsea Mechanical Hot Tapping clamps facilitate the connection of new branch pipework to existing infrastructure without the requirement for hyperbaric welding or pre-installed tees. Mechanical clamps are routinely used to provide a flanged off-take to enable hot tapping into an existing pipeline while under pressure and with no interruption to production. The clamps can also be utilised as an access point to deploy a temporary double block and bleed BISEP isolation, STATS proprietary line plugging technology.

Mechanical Hot Tap Clamp Applications

  • Tie-in or re-route of subsea pipeline infrastructure
  • Subsea pipeline repair: hot tapping access point to deploy BISEP, double block and bleed line plugging technology

Key Features

  • Designed to meet clients pipeline pressure and size requirements
  • Dual seal design, independent activation of seals and locks
  • Designed to be compatible with STATS BISEP line plugging technology
  • Designed to withstand full pipe separation loads (full structural design)
  • Hydrogenated Nitrile Butadiene Rubber (HNBR) seal supplied as standard, alternative sealing material available upon request
  • DNV Design Review Certificate available upon request (optional item)
  • Annulus test port allows a pressure test between the dual seal arrangement
  • Designed for compatibility with a wide range of pipe materials including carbon steel and stainless steel as standard, duplex available on request
  • External grip assembly applies even linear and circumferential grip load around the host pipe, eliminating localised material deformity and localised stress fractures.
  • Easily installed and commissioned by divers with basic training
  • External grip, lock and seal assemblies eliminate possible flow disturbance and turbulence

Applicable Standards & Specifications

  • DNVGL-ST-F101 Submarine Pipeline Systems
  • ASME Boiler and Pressure Vessel Code, Section VIII, Div 2API 5L, Specification for Line Pipe
  • ASME B16.5, Pipe Flanges and Flanged Fittings
  • ASME B31.8, Gas Transmission and Distribution Systems
  • ASME B31.4, Pipeline Transportation Systems for Liquid Hydrocarbons
  • API 6H, Specification on End Closures, Connectors and Swivels
  • External coated in accordance with Norsok M501 System 7
